Operation Herrick began in 2002 on the end of Operation Fingal, which saw Britain hand command of the ISAF force to Turkey. At that point, the deployment was scaled back from 2,100 to approximately 300, primarily concerned with security in Kabul, and manning the UK Afghan National Army Training Team … See more This is the Operation Herrick ground order of battle, which lists any British ground forces that have taken part in the duration of Operation Herrick between 2002 and 2014. WebJun 20, 2002 · Operation Herrick superseded two previous efforts in Afghanistan. The first of these was Operation Veritas, which consisted of support to the War in Afghanistan in October 2001. The last major action of this was a sweep in east Afghanistan by 1,700 Royal Marines during Operation Jacana, which ended in mid-2002. WebWhen 2 Rifles deployed to Afghanistan on Operation Herrick 10 in spring 2009, they were given responsibility for the town of Sangin and the surrounding area. ... Before sunrise on 10 July, a patrol left Forward Operating Base Wishtan. As they set off down Wishtan Bazaar road, one of the Riflemen in the other section triggered an IED. ...
